China Factory Activity Contracts for 5th Month, Uneven Recovery Adds Pressure for Policy Support
• China's factory activity contracted for the 5th straight month in February, suggesting weak demand is still hurting growth
• The official manufacturing PMI edged down to 49.1 in February from 49.2 in January, missing forecasts
• Non-manufacturing PMI rose to 51.4, helped by a pickup in travel and tourism during the long holiday
• Data shows an uneven recovery, adding pressure on policymakers to act to support growth
• Goldman Sachs said the divergence between official and Caixin PMIs may signal structural shifts in the economy
